We are operating the special event stations K6A, K6R and K6S from Friday, November 7th through Monday, November 17th, 2025 to promote
innovative, free and open amateur radio software.
During the event we honor the 2025 award recipients Sebastian Delmont (KI2D) for Ham2K Portable Logger.
As part of the special event we encourage people to submit nominations for the 2026 Amateur Radio Software Award.

To receive the special event QSL card for your contact(s) please send your QSL card and SASE to the station you contacted.
If you want to save postage, a single SASE for all three stations is OK. Please still include a separate card for each station (K6A/K6R/K6S) you made contact. Multiple modes/band for the same station do not need a different card. Send the cards and SASE to one of the three addresses you worked. Please note that this will delay the mailing of our QSL card to you.
